### ENV misconfig: Wirefold websocket compression

New folks: staging had `WIREFOLD_WS_COMPRESSION=always`, which burns CPU on small frames. Use `adaptive` — it skips compression below 1 KB. While fixing the env file, note the broker handshake is authenticated, so the connection drops without its credential. After the compression flag, add this line:

secret setting of tajof-bahif: COURIER_KEY3=65d

## Service Accounts: Glyphwise Encoding Detector

Quick rundown for the security review. Uploaded text files get piped to the Glyphwise detector, which guesses charset before we normalize to UTF-8. The caller is a dedicated service account, scoped read-only to the detection endpoint — it can't touch stored files, only the sniff API. Rotation is quarterly, owned by the Intake squad, and usage is logged per-request. The current credential for that account is recorded here for reference:

API key for bageg-kajef: vxb2-ss

Ticket #4182 — Recon job failing to connect

The Stocktally inventory reconciliation job has failed its last three runs with connection timeouts to the ledgersync database. Pool exhaustion is suspected; max connections were lowered during last week's maintenance. Please restart the pooler, confirm the job completes, and verify against the string below.

database URL for bahop-yagep: mssql://sildor_svc:35ha7jz@db-fb6d.nelvrodyn.example:5432/casath